Newcastle 1 Sunderland 1 – Stats Analysis

Written by    on  March 6, 2012

The 20th Premier League Tyne-Wear derby ended in stalemate, as derby hero Shola Ameobi came off the bench to score a dramatic injury time equaliser in a game that saw plenty of action including two penalties for either team and two red cards for the visiting side.
